Group 1 - The article discusses the impact of Typhoon "Butterfly" and subsequent weather conditions in Hangzhou, highlighting the transition to a sunny weather pattern while still being in the plum rain season, which poses risks of landslides and flash floods due to saturated soil and high water levels [1] - The Zhejiang Provincial Water Resources Department reported that the rainfall in the Qiantang River basin reached 68.9 millimeters in the last 48 hours, leading to the first flood of the year in the region, with water levels at the Lanxi station reaching the warning level of 28 meters [1] - Due to the continuous rainfall and upstream flood discharge, navigation on the main channel of the Fuchun River has been suspended, affecting cargo operations at the docks and halting the operations of five ferry terminals and sightseeing boats [1] Group 2 - The article provides safety tips for individuals in the event of flooding, advising them to seek shelter in safe buildings and move to higher ground while avoiding blind water crossings [2] - It emphasizes the importance of not driving through flooded areas and suggests waiting or taking alternative routes instead, along with specific actions to take if a vehicle becomes submerged [2] - For households experiencing flooding, immediate actions include cutting off all power and gas supplies to prevent electrical hazards or fire [3]

Group 1 - Zhejiang province has recently experienced heavy rainfall due to the residual cloud systems from Typhoon "Butterfly" combined with cold air, leading to the first numbered flood of the year in the Qiantang River [1] - Rainfall data from June 15 to June 16 indicates a significant impact, with an average precipitation of 43 mm across the province, and specific areas like Chuzhou receiving 70 mm and Hangzhou 55 mm [1] - The Qiantang River basin recorded a total rainfall of 68.9 mm in the last 48 hours, prompting flood warnings and the issuance of blue and yellow flood alerts for various regions [1] Group 2 - The Hangzhou Water Public Sightseeing Bus Company announced the suspension of operations for water bus lines 1, 2, 3, and 7 to ensure the safety of navigation due to the flooding situation, with resumption dependent on water level conditions [2]

Group 1 - The heavy rainfall in Hangzhou has led to the activation of a Level IV flood emergency response by the municipal flood control command on June 10, with warnings issued for multiple areas including JianDe, TongLu, and FuYang [3][9] - The West Lake's main outlet, the Shengtang Gate, has been opened to release water, maintaining the lake's water level at 7.20 meters, which is considered normal [3][9] - Public transport services, including water buses and sightseeing boats, have been suspended due to high water levels affecting navigation safety, with resumption dependent on water level conditions [3][9] Group 2 - The Zhejiang provincial government issued its first provincial flood warning of the year on June 10, indicating potential flooding in the Jiaxing hydrological station area due to concentrated rainfall [7][8] - The flood warning system categorizes alerts into four levels: blue, yellow, orange, and red, with blue indicating a near-warning water level and red indicating a potential record high water level [7][8] Group 3 - The Hangzhou city management has deployed over 5,900 personnel and inspected 188 key points to monitor and address flooding risks, successfully managing 29 instances of short-term water accumulation [9][10] - The city is maintaining a high level of vigilance during the critical flood season, ensuring all necessary measures are in place for flood control and drainage [10] Group 4 - A new national meteorological observation station has been put into operation on the top of Cold Mountain, enhancing the weather monitoring network and supporting disaster prevention efforts [11] - The reconstruction of the Lujia Water Gate in the Pingyao Town has been completed, improving flood drainage capabilities with advanced automated control systems [11]
